Vietnam War-era Navy veterans pay their respects at the start of the opening ceremonies for "The Wall That Heals" display Feb. 28 at the Fort Sam Houston National Cemetery. Dozens of Vietnam War-era veterans, their families and many others turned out to pay tribute to those who never came home. The Daughters of the American Revolution’s Alamo Chapter hosted “The Wall That Heals,” a traveling representation of the Vietnam Veterans Memorial, at the cemetery Feb. 28 through March 3.
